1. background and Evolution of on-line poker Ranking:

On-line poker ranking systems very first surfaced during the early 2000s, right after the poker growth. In those days, systems like Sharkscope and formal Poker Rankings (OPR) gained popularity by tracking and displaying players’ competition results and profits. These methods primarily focused on offering data to aid players analyze their overall performance and gain an advantage over their opponents.

2. Various Kinds Of Online Poker Ranking Techniques:

These days, players get access to various online poker ranking systems that employ diverse methodologies in assessing players' performances. Though some methods target money online game outcomes, other people prioritize competition accomplishments or a mixture of both.

One widely used standing system could be the Global Poker Index (GPI), which attained widespread recognition because impartial and precise evaluation practices. The GPI uses a scoring formula that weighs tournaments' buy-ins, industry sizes, and people' finishing positions. Consequently, the device gift suggestions a target ranking that ranks people predicated on their constant performance in prestigious live tournaments.

In addition, online platforms such as for example PocketFives and Sharkscope offer ranks considering people' internet based event shows solely. These platforms monitor players' outcomes across a number of internet poker sites, allowing people to compare their overall performance against others into the internet poker community.
